How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Mayfair?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Mayfair Studio Apartments | $970 | $550 | $1,487 |
Mayfair 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,227 | $800 | $2,133 |
Mayfair 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,618 | $1,050 | $3,613 |
Mayfair 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,447 | $1,395 | $1,500 |
